What companies run services between Millennium Station, IL, USA and Chinatown, Cook County, IL, USA?

Metra operates a train from Millennium Station to McCormick Place every 30 minutes. Tickets cost $3–4 and the journey takes 7 min. Alternatively, Chicago Transit (CTA) operates a bus from Michigan & Lake/Randolph to Michigan & Cermak every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 16 min.
